        <description>I am using my community garden plot as an experimental garden. This is 1 of 2 systems I am experimenting with for supplying water to containers. The goal is a slow 'trickle' of water that does the trick, powered by gravity. I am using a 24 gallon water supply. The second system will be drip irrigation tubing with a few holes punched in it instead of using a soaker hose. Tips and techniques wanted! This is 100% an experiment.</description>
